Output 80ad9c4481840fdeb2c5c9427cf3c124f24d183b9aa7229b3695c6c64e3cd5f8:2

value
176709
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4e37fc5955323fada938267079193ac850bac5d4 OP_EQUAL
address
38pbhTrVmbBdPcbneLt4ntPHcx9CuX5fHq
transaction
80ad9c4481840fdeb2c5c9427cf3c124f24d183b9aa7229b3695c6c64e3cd5f8
spent
true